Key features
- •USB & SOLAR POWER: Support USB and solar power charging ways.Efficient solar panel charging and built-in lithium battery(No need to replace),which ensure the tire pressure monitoring system will work continuously.USB charging takes only 3 hours to fully charge, solar charging takes 6 hours, and it can work for 30 days in a fully charged state.No matter whether it is sunny or rainy, there is no need to worry about power problems.
- •SAFE & RELIABLE: Including fast leak alarm/slow leak alarm/high temperature alarm/high pressure alarm/sensor fault alarm/low battery alarm 6 modes.Whether it is hot or cold, the working environment is -20 to 70 degrees Celsius(-4 to 158 degree Fahrenheit). When the temperature in the car is above 70 degrees Celsius(158 degree Fahrenheit), the machine will automatically protects,in order to ensure your driving safety.
- •DIGITAL LCD SCREEN: Bright backlist and clear readings, Pressure unit are Bar/Psi, and temperature unit is ℃/℉. Support visual and audio alarm, the alarm value can be customized is 0 Bar-3.5 Bar/0 Psi-50 Psi.
- •4 EXTERNAL CAP SENSORS: The sensors can be sealed against dust, snow and water. Gives you early warning of air leaks and other abnormal tire situations so corrective action can be taken and tire life can be extended.【If one of the sensors does not work properly after the first install, reinstall again and wait a short while, it will work then.】
